A Belarusian brand and a truly healing drink – the birch sap harvesting season has officially begun in the country. Due to sunny weather, sap flow started earlier than usual – at the end of March, although traditionally it begins in early April. The Lepel forestry enterprise was among the first to start collecting.
The price per litre of this valuable drink will be 42 kopecks. The healthy product can be purchased on weekdays from 8:00 to 17:00 in all forestry units.Residents of the Lepel region are actively buying birch sap. Forestry workers strive to fulfill all orders from the public, but sometimes there are too many interested people. 2-3 tonnes of the product can be collected per day from designated sap harvesting areas.
– We collect what nature gives us. On average, one birch tree yields 20-30 litres of sap per day, – added the forestry enterprise.
By the way, these days the Lepel forestry enterprise sells sap not only to individuals but also to large enterprises. Thus, the natural drink from the forests of the Lepel region is supplied to the production of CJSC "Minsk Plant of Non-alcoholic Beverages".
Fans of fresh birch sap can also collect it themselves, but in this case, it is necessary to contact the nearest forestry unit to be allocated a plot for self-harvesting. It is strictly forbidden to choose any tree for tapping. Only forestry workers can determine which birch trees can be involved in this process.
Please note that administrative liability is provided for illegal birch sap harvesting. For individuals, the fine will be up to 20 basic units, for sole proprietors – up to 100 basic units, and for legal entities – up to 500 basic units.
